软件测试是软件项目中非常重要的一个环节,在软件项目上线前必须要将问题测出来,否则上线后出现大量问题不但可能引起经济损失,而且也会失去客户的信任。今天和大家分享软件测试中常用的一些工具,希望对大家有所帮助。北京木奇移动技术有限公司,专业的软件外包开发公司,欢迎交流合作。
以下是一些常见的工具:
1. JUnit:Java编程语言的单元测试框架。
2. TestNG:类似于JUnit的Java测试框架,但提供了更多的功能和灵活性。
3. Selenium:用于自动化Web应用程序测试的工具。
4. JMeter:用于性能测试和负载测试的开源工具。
5. LoadRunner:一款广泛使用的性能测试工具,用于测试应用程序的负载能力。
6. QTP/UFT:一款功能强大的自动化测试工具,支持多种编程语言和技术。
7. Cucumber:一款支持行为驱动开发(BDD)的测试工具,可用于编写可读性高的测试用例。
8. Appium:一款用于自动化移动应用程序测试的工具,支持Android和iOS平台。
9. Jenkins:一款开源的持续集成和持续部署工具,可用于自动化测试和部署过程。
10. Mockito:一款Java编程语言的模拟对象库,用于简化单元测试中的依赖管理。
11. Postman:一款用于API测试的工具,支持多种请求类型和验证功能。
12. SoapUI:一款用于Web服务和API测试的工具,支持SOAP和RESTful服务。
13. XCTest:苹果公司提供的iOS和macOS应用程序测试框架。
14. Espresso:用于Android应用程序的UI测试框架。
15. Robot Framework:一款通用的自动化测试框架,支持关键字驱动测试和数据驱动测试。
这些工具可以根据测试需求和项目类型进行选择和组合使用。